[LLVMdev] TSFlagsFields and TSFlagsShifts obsolete?
I think we can get rid of the TSFlagsFields and TSFlagsShifts hack in the InstrInfo TableGen class now. This seems to work just fine: class Instruction { bits<32> TSFlags; } class Domain<bits<2> val> { bits<2> Value = val; } def GenericDomain : Domain<0>; def SSEPackedInt : Domain<1>; def SSEPackedSingle : Domain<2>; def SSEPackedDouble : Domain<3>; class X86Instr<bits<8> opcod> : Instruction { Domain ExeDomain = GenericDomain; let TSFlags{0-7} = opcod; let TSFlags{22-23} = ExeDomain.Value; } class PIInstr<bits<8> op...
